I am unable to change the Portal Start Page to the Rules tab via the URL /rules/
lindat
over 11 years ago
I am unable to change the Portal Start Page to the Rules tab via the URL /rules/GetRulesRoot.do. The correct page displays when I click "Test this URL" but when I try to submit the change, I receive the following message: "The URL cannot be reached, please try again or contact your Administrator. Please notice that the path should not include the context."...

Can you clarify why this is needed? Does the process that sets the start page attempt to make a connection to itself using the conf.suite.SERVER_AND_PORT? This is not going to work in our environment as it is currently configured. The app is unable to connect to itself using that URL. In the case of email templates, there is a an alternative conf.suite.MAIL_SERVER_AND_PORT for use in the case where the main SERVER_AND_PORT is not reachable. Is there an equivalent mechanism in this case?
